Currently the world no.3, the German played his last match on the 14th of April when he beat world no.40 Alexandre Muller 6-4 6-1 in the 1st round in Munich (draw).

Currently, during this year Zverev has managed to achieve a compiled 15-7 record. Alexander Zverev’s most significant result of the present year was getting to the final at the Australian Open.

Alexander Zverev will fight against the world no.68 Daniel Altmaier in the 2nd round on Wednesday at 4:00 pm on CENTER COURT. Their current head to head is 2-1 for Zverev.

Alexander was the finalist at the Australian Open.

Alexander won 24 titles in his career: 8 on hard courts, 8 on clay courts and 8 on indoor courts. (See the list of his titles)

Ranked no.22, the Argentine played his last match on the 15th of April when he defeated world no.51 Jan-Lennard Struff 6-0 6-2 in the 1st round in Munich (draw).

Currently, during this season the Argentine achieved a 18-8 win-loss record. Francisco Cerundolo’s best performance of the present season was reaching the final in Buenos Aires.

Francisco Cerundolo will take on the world no.104 Alexander Shevchenko in the 2nd round. Their record is 2-1 for Cerundolo.

The Argentine was the runner-up in Buenos Aires (Argentina Open).
